Morning Zen vs Wind Chime
Morning Zen is a Behr color while Wind Chime comes from Benjamin Moore. These are both yellows, so the question isn't which hue to choose — it's where within yellow to land. With LRVs of 59 and 57, they'll behave almost identically in terms of how much light they reflect back into a room. They share a yellow quality — useful to know if you're layering them in the same space. With a ΔE of 1.2, the difference is subtle — you'd need them side by side to reliably tell them apart.
